brilliant atmosphere
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"brilliant atmosphere"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to describe an environment that is vibrant, lively, or exceptionally positive, often in contexts like events, gatherings, or places. Example: "The party had a brilliant atmosphere, filled with laughter and music that made everyone feel welcome."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
When describing an event or location, use "brilliant atmosphere" to emphasize a particularly positive and engaging environment. It's effective for conveying excitement and enjoyment.
Common error
Avoid using "brilliant atmosphere" as a generic compliment. Instead, specify what makes the atmosphere brilliant, such as the music, the people, or the decorations.

FAQs
How can I describe a place that has a "brilliant atmosphere"?
To describe a place with a "brilliant atmosphere", focus on specific details that contribute to the positive feeling. For example, mention the lively music, the friendly people, or the beautiful decorations.
What are some alternatives to saying "brilliant atmosphere"?
You can use alternatives like "excellent ambiance", "vibrant setting", or "electric atmosphere" depending on the context.
Is "brilliant atmosphere" formal or informal?
"Brilliant atmosphere" is generally considered appropriate for both formal and informal contexts. However, using synonyms like "outstanding environment" might be preferred in highly formal situations.
How does "brilliant atmosphere" compare to "good atmosphere"?
"Brilliant atmosphere" suggests a more exceptional and memorable positive experience than simply a "good atmosphere". It conveys a higher degree of excitement and enjoyment.
